Celebrating Monster Hunter's 20th anniversary, Capcom and Bandai have teamed up to release the "Digimon COLOR Monster Hunter 20th Edition"! This special edition of the popular Digimon V-Pet features designs based on the iconic Rathalos and Zinogre monsters.
Monster Hunter & Digimon: A 20th Anniversary Collaboration
The Digimon COLOR Monster Hunter 20th Edition is a collectible pocket-sized digital pet device. Each device, priced at 7,700 Yen (approximately $53.2 USD, excluding shipping), boasts a vibrant color LCD screen, advanced UV printing, and a rechargeable battery.
Features include:
- Color LCD screen
- Rechargeable battery
- Customizable background designs
- "Cold Mode" to temporarily pause monster growth, hunger, and strength
- Backup system to save game progress and monster data
